Art Penteur wrote:
> Et est-ce difficile de rajouter le test que le way formant un
> "roundabout" est bien fermé ?
>
> J'imagine qu'il faut vérifier que le dernier noeud est le même que le premier.
>
> Je fais cette proposition, car il n'est arrivé de rencontrer des cas
> où le tag "junction=roundabout" avait débordé sur une des routes y
> arrivant... ce qui faisait rond-point ouvert et linéaire.
>
>   
Ca devrait etre en theorie tres facile a creer. Sa precedente requete
faisait deja un tri pour savoir si le rond point etait ferme et
circulaire. La requete suivante devrait donc trouver les ronds points
non ouverts et/ou lineaires.

SELECT    osm_id,
                st_centroid(way) as center
FROM        planet_osm_line
where     junction = 'roundabout'
        AND (    NOT ST_IsClosed(way)
                OR NOT ST_IsRing(way)
            )

Emilie Laffray

Attachment: signature.asc
Description: OpenPGP digital signature

_______________________________________________
Talk-fr mailing list
Talk-fr@openstreetmap.org
http://lists.openstreetmap.org/listinfo/talk-fr

Répondre à